Job DescriptionJob DescriptionPosition OverviewThe Wok Cook is a non-tip position who will be responsible for the preparation of all wok-cooked items along with the preparation required in setting up the wok station for each shift. The Wok Cook supports a team environment and is also responsible for communicating any potential problems to the manager on duty, providing the highest level of service to customers and associates at all times, and performing all additional responsibilities as directed by assigned management. Job Duties and ResponsibilitiesThe following is a list of the job duties as they relate to Pick Up Stix' four focus areas of performance. The ability to perform these duties is essential for this position. Other duties may be assigned by your manager as required.TeamworkAssist the Store Manager in maintaining high standards of store operationsMaintain positive and open communication with the FOH/BOH staffPerform Kitchen Helper, Oil Cook Food Coordinator, Cook duties as neededAssist in the maintenance of proper Company and government required documents on staffSupport operations by performing any other duty as assigned, to ensure the restaurant is producing to standardsStandardsComplete daily administrative tasks (reports and banking)Estimate food and beverage costs, maintaining correct inventories (par levels)Assist in special promotions, as neededControl food costs, and kitchen laborFollows recipes and/or product directions for preparing and wok-cooking all specified menu items; works with a sense of urgency to meet time goals while adhering to recipe standards, and displays an attention to detail and food presentationTastes products, follows menus, estimates food requirements, checks production and keeps records in order to accurately plan production requirements and requisition supplies and equipment as neededPerforms basic math and measurement calculations associated with recipesOperates kitchen equipment, handles knives, and wears a cut glove when doing so regardless of knife sizeDemonstrate familiarity and knowledge of cooking with wok, including ensuring food handling and safety policies are adhered to at all timesSalesAddress Guest complaintsResolve problemsPlan or participate in preparing and apportioning foods, utilizing food surpluses, and leftoversQualityEnsure food and product quality to Pick Up Stix operational standardsMaintains quality control for all products, including monitoring freshness of productCleans and sanitizes work stations and equipmentFollows excellent food safety and sanitation practices and complies with Board of Health standards Stocks, dates, rotates and checks temperature of product; receives, moves and lifts food and beverage products and suppliesQualificationsThe Wok Cook must be able to perform each of the listed job duties sat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and ability required to perform this job successfully.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the job duties.Must have valid SNHD Food Handler's Card (NV Health Card)Able to successfully pass background investigation, pre-employment personality screening and drug testing.Education and/or ExperienceHigh school diploma or general education degree (GED); orOne (1) year of related experience and/or training, orEquivalent combination of education and experienceLanguage SkillsAbility to read and interpret documents such as safety rules, operating and maintenance instructions and procedure manuals.Ability to write routine reports and correspondence.Ability to speak effectively before groups of customers or employees of Pick Up Stix.Mathematical SkillsAbility to add, subtract, multiply and divide in all units of measure, using whole numbers, common fractions and decimals.Ability to compute rate, ratio and percent and to draw and interpret bar graphs.Reasoning AbilityAbility to apply common sense understanding to carry out instructions furnished in written, oral or diagram form.Ability to deal with problems involving several concrete variables in standardized situations.Computer SkillsKnowledge of Internet software to navigate email.Other QualificationsMust have 1-2 years of Chinese cooking experience.Must have worked as a Pick Up Stix Cook.Ability to train, develop and motivate all staff.Must pass all required tests for this position.Must be at least 18 years of age.Work Environment:The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.While performing the duties of this job the employee is frequently exposed to moving mechanical parts. The employee is frequently exposed to wet and/or humid conditions and moderate heat. The noise level in the environment is moderate.Sword and Spoon promotes a diverse and drug-free workplace.
